Senator (R-34) nominated Craig with a passionate speech which was interrupted several times by applause.
While the speech included the myriad issues resulting from a legislature dominated by a single party, it focused on Craig’s qualifications, including the time he’s already spent building relationships in at the Capitol.
Peter Cianelli seconded the nomination, speaking to Craig’s character and integrity.
After the Secretary cast the unanimous vote, Craig thanked the Committee for “giving me the opportunity to represent you on in November” and spoke about the issues on which the campaign will focus: taxes, one-party rule and local autonomy.
In the speech, Craig said he “… look[s] forward to running a confident and respectful campaign over the next few months. I will be walking door-to-door, making phone calls and visiting local businesses because I believe the people I represent should direct my actions in Hartford."
